Combiner technology | Size | Eye box | FOV | Limits / Requirements | Example |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Flat combiner 45 degrees | Thick | Medium | Medium | Traditional design | Vuzix, Google Glass |
Curved combiner | Thick | Large | Large | Classical bug-eye design | Many products (see through and occlusion) |
Phase conjugate material | Thick | Medium | Medium | Very bulky | OdaLab |
Buried Fresnel combiner | Thin | Large | Medium | Parasitic diffraction effects | The Technology Partnership (TTP) |
Cascaded prism/mirror combiner | Variable | Medium to Large | Medium | Louver effects | Lumus, Optinvent |
Free form TIR combiner | Medium | Large | Medium | Bulky glass combiner | Canon, Verizon & Kopin (see through and occlusion) |
Diffractive combiner with EPE | Very thin | Very large | Medium | Haze effects, parasitic effects, difficult to replicate | Nokia / Vuzix |
Holographic waveguide combiner | Very thin | Medium to Large in H | Medium | Requires volume holographic materials | Sony |
Holographic light guide combiner | Medium | Small in V | Medium | Requires volume holographic materials | Konica Minolta |
Combo diffuser/contact lens | Thin (glasses) | Very large | Very large | Requires contact lens + glasses | Innovega & EPFL |
Tapered opaque light guide | Medium | Small | Small | Image can be relocated | Olympus |
